Moon Jae-in, her successor, has freed Park from 22-year sentence three months ahead of presidential election

has been pardoned by her successor, Moon Jae-in, in a special amnesty that could influence voters in a presidential election that is just three months away.and conviction for corruption and abuse of power, after a scandal that exposed webs of double-dealing between political leaders and conglomerates.

“Considering the many challenges we face, national unity and humble inclusiveness are more urgent than anything else,” he said, adding that Park’s deteriorating health had also been a factor. Her freedom could have a bearing on the 9 March presidential election, given her influence among conservative voters who are expected to back the candidate for the conservative People Power party.

A poll by Gallup Korea in November showed 48% of respondents opposed pardoning Park and another former president, Lee Myung-bak, but the numbers have dropped from around 60% early this year.
